2. WHO
Sexual health is a state of physical,
mental and social well-being in relation to
sexuality.
It requires a positive and respectful
approach to sexuality and sexual
relationships, as well as the possibility of
having pleasurable and safe sexual
experiences.
5. Premarital sex is sexual activity
practiced by persons who are unmarried.
Premarital sexuality is any sexual activity
with an opposite sex partner or with a
same sex partner before he/she has
started a married life.
